A woman boarding a flight from Indonesia to Jakarta on Lion’s Airlines was a little confused when she boarded the flight and couldn’t find her seat…35F. The plane she boarded only had 34 rows, meaning 35F was the plane’s bathroom!!!
Satwika Ika posted about the incident on her Facebook after she said she received ‘rude’ service and that the flight attendants ‘lacked manners.’ Lion’s Air said that the reason for the mixup was due to a last minute plane change.
The plane Ika was supposed to board was a Boeing 737-900ER that has 39 rows. The good part of the story is that she was moved to the front of the plane and she was issued an apology by the airline.
